Output 79a3f2191f74bfd64e17f4fb75b8fdd40951d6baad0ba7631fef761232e4e2d8:51

value
42933
script pubkey
OP_0 OP_PUSHBYTES_32 c5d903979c428e465ae32403bc875bb5fb83b6259b542593b120b9c3f5974885
address
bc1qchvs89uug28yvkhryspmep6mkhac8d39nd2ztya3yzuu8avhfzzsz0sk7c
transaction
79a3f2191f74bfd64e17f4fb75b8fdd40951d6baad0ba7631fef761232e4e2d8
confirmations
53310
spent
true